Picasso Museum
Picasso’s iconic paintings may grace galleries across the globe, but this is where it all began. The artist spent his formative years in Barcelona, and this compact museum houses a world-class collection of his early works. As you wander the Picasso Museum’s medieval halls and stone staircases, you’ll see his shifting style unfold through line drawings, Blue Period oils and the entire Las Meninas series.

I went to Pablo Picasso Museum on Saturday, but if you want to save 11 Euro, the best day for visit is Sunday. The first Sunday of the month there is free admission. Every Sunday an admission is free from 3 p.m. The museum is very good and must be visited either with fee or free admission.

The Picasso Museum is free on Sundays, but you must still go to the office and get a ticket for entrance. GO EARLY or the crowds are big and line for tickets exceedingly long. Always go to the tourist locations early to beat the crowds. Then you can enjoy siestas like a local!
